Risk of alfalfa winterkill in 2018

Many fields across Ontario may be at risk of alfalfa winterkill this year due to insect stress and winter conditions in January and February.

Integrated weed management

Herbicides have become very important for weed control. However, frequent and repeated use of the same herbicide groups has gradually resulted in development of herbicide-resistant weeds to the point that resistance has become a very serious problem for many farmers. » Read more

Limit corn and soybean losses

From Ontario’s Essex County to Glengarry County (located 800 kilometres away), glyphosate resistant (GR) Canada fleabane is wreaking havoc on valuable crop fields. The most economically significant GR weed, GR fleabane is both challenging and expensive to manage. » Read more
